21.07.202608:46:48UTC+00Hong Kong Inflation Stays at 2.0%

Hong Kong’s annual inflation rate rose to 2.0% in May 2026, up from 1.7% in April, reaching its highest level since April of the previous year. Price increases accelerated in several categories, including electricity, gas and water (9.2% vs. 6.6% in April), transport (5.3% vs. 5.1%), and miscellaneous services (5.2% vs. 5.1%).

By contrast, inflation slowed for food (0.3% vs. 0.7%), alcoholic drinks and tobacco (0.1% vs. 2.5%), clothing and footwear (0.7% vs. 1.0%), and miscellaneous goods (2.3% vs. 2.9%). Housing inflation remained steady at 1.1%. Prices of durable goods continued to fall, though at a marginally slower rate (-1.1% vs. -1.2%). On a month-on-month basis, consumer prices were unchanged for the second consecutive month in June 2026.
